U.S. Central Asia Education Foundation Business education scholarship program

Eligibility criteria:

  • To be a citizen of Kazakhstan / Kyrgyzstan / Tajikistan / Turkmenistan / Uzbekistan;
  • To match Admissions criteria for Bang College of Business programs of Kazakhstan Institute of Management, Economics, and Strategic Research (Almaty, Kazakhstan) and Admissions criteria for business and economics programs at the American University of Central Asia (Bishkek, Kyrgyzstan).
  • To be able to demonstrate high academic standing and financial need.

This business education scholarship program offers scholarships that cover tuition fees, monthly stipend, and transportation expenses (to the place of study).

Required list of documents:

  • Application form;
  • 1 photo;
  • School transcripts for 10 and 11 classes;
  • 2 essays;
  • 2 references;
  • All required financial documents (see application).

Original documents and their copies are to be submitted.

Application deadline is February 13, 2012.
